如何在流星中从数据库生成简单模式

时间:2015-04-24 09:05:30

标签: json mongodb meteor database-schema meteor-autoform

我们如何在meteor app中从数据库生成架构。 我想从每个数据库条目生成多个模式。

使用的数据库是Mongo DB。

稍后将使用此架构生成表单。

我使用autoform生成表单。

[1:http://autoform.meteor.com]

2 个答案:

答案 0 :(得分:1)

我写了一个小脚本,您可以在mongo中运行以对现有(平面)集合进行逆向工程。

/id:12 13

答案 1 :(得分:0)

  1. MongoDB是一个文档数据库,不需要架构。您需要做的就是declare collections in Meteor
  2. 如果您想严格控制文档结构,请查看https://github.com/aldeed/meteor-collection2meteor add aldeed:collection2
  3. 我最近解释了Meteor集合和模式here

    如果您想从集合中读取架构,只需通过collectionName.simpleSchema()访问它即可。出于您的目的,您可以采用此架构并将其转换为所需的结构(或排除某些已配置的字段)。